About Boseong Kwon

Boseong Kwon is a scholar working on Neurology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Epidemiology, Surgery and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, having authored 40 papers that have together received 302 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Intracranial Aneurysms: Treatment and Complications (17 papers), Acute Ischemic Stroke Management (13 papers), Cerebrovascular and Carotid Artery Diseases (13 papers), Traumatic Brain Injury and Neurovascular Disturbances (12 papers), Vascular Malformations Diagnosis and Treatment (7 papers), Venous Thromboembolism Diagnosis and Management (4 papers), Radiation Dose and Imaging (3 papers) and Stroke Rehabilitation and Recovery (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Animal Science and Zoology (161 citations), Infectious Diseases (156 citations), Neurology (79 citations), Genetics (131 citations) and Internal Medicine (11 citations). Boseong Kwon has collaborated with scholars based in South Korea, Canada and Saudi Arabia. Frequent co-authors include Michelli F. Oliveira, A. Doster, Osvaldo J. López, Fernando A. Osorio, Yunsun Song, Deok Hee Lee, Dae Chul Suh, Dong‐Wha Kang, Jun Young Chang and Jong S. Kim. Their work appears in journals such as Korean Journal of Radiology, Cerebrovascular Diseases, Journal of Stroke, American Journal of Neuroradiology and Frontiers in Neurology.
